Output 9fc2628000867f8ff017a54a63001448f8844911d7a2dad35b3062463ea2e576:0

value
595496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2106e888508a9539ed331c1fb9d073b3699980d5 OP_EQUAL
address
34heVscAuwJSffHteMHq5ZCB7Ueuv4KYNt
transaction
9fc2628000867f8ff017a54a63001448f8844911d7a2dad35b3062463ea2e576
spent
true